site stats

Framer motion layout id

WebDec 26, 2024 · Framer Motion won't install. Framer Motion 7+ uses React 18 as a minimum. If you can't upgrade React, install the latest version of Framer Motion 6. height: "auto" is jumping. Animating to/from auto requires measuring the DOM. There's no perfect way to do this and if you have also applied padding to the same element, these … WebLet's see how to use Framer Motion to create staggered animations. We'll get the article tiles to slide and fade-in in a staggered way.----- CourseWant ...

How to Add Interactive Animations and Page Transitions

WebFeb 1, 2024 · Clicking on overlay or back button redirects to Page 1 and triggers both layoutId animations AND enter animation (both animations overlap - that's the … WebLayout animations Create layout and shared layout animations with React and Framer Motion. Gestures A powerful gesture recognition system for the browser. Scroll … how to make lightsabers in minecraft edu https://ferremundopty.com

The Framer book » Framer Motion

WebFinally found a better way to make page seamless transition using animate shared layout of Framer motion. It uses unique id for layout components to make it transition from one page to another ... WebDocumentation and FAQs for Framer. Learn. Learn. Learn. Tutorials, videos, and articles to get started with Framer. ... Layout Pinning. Layout Tool. How to use Grids. How to use … WebThese motion components are all inside the motion object you import from the Framer Motion library. import { motion } from "framer-motion". The same library also contains: some extra components, like and , utilities, like useCycle () and useAnimationControls (), and functions you can use with Motion values, … how to make lightsaber in minecraft

The Framer book » Framer Motion » Layout ID » Swapping Elements

Category:Advanced animation patterns with Framer Motion - Maxime Heckel

Tags:Framer motion layout id

Framer motion layout id

Getting Started with React Animations - DEV Community

WebOct 24, 2024 · With the Framer Motion library, we can render animations in our React app easily. In this article, we’ll take a look at how to get started with Framer Motion. Shared … WebJan 8, 2024 · Framer Motion is a relatively new and popular open-source React animation library, aimed at creating production-ready animation. Framer Motion is Pose’s animation library next-in-line. It possesses a low-level declarative API and can be used irrespective of platform, for the web as well as for mobile apps.

Framer motion layout id

Did you know?

WebFramer Motion can animate between any CSS layout by using performant transforms instead of the layout system. For example, this component is animated by switching …

WebSep 21, 2024 · Please note that this tutorial will only cover Framer Motion V2. Basic Concepts. Framer Motion is essentially split up into two different parts: a handful of base components, and an API to interface with those … WebRotate Animations that work like magic. When animating between two separate components, Framer Motion will take care of everything in between. Tap to open a card. const [selectedId, setSelectedId] = …

WebMay 3, 2024 · We can start animating the box element as is, by simply adding an initial and animate prop to the motion component and directly defining their object values. . For more complex animation, Framer Motion offers a variants feature. WebSep 8, 2024 · It is really powerful and flexible. Almost all properties of HTML tags can be fully animated with React Spring. This is especially important for complex and SVG animations, however, Its main disadvantage is its high learning curve. Framer Motion is a motion library. It is easy to learn and powerful with orchestrations.

WebAnimation » Example Animations » 28. Variants: Staggered animation. 28. Variants: Staggered animation. As shown in the previous example, a child will automatically follow its parent’s animation (when using variants ). You can orchestrate the delay between the parent and child animations with staggerChildren and delayChildren. open in ...

WebExplore this online Framer Motion: AnimateSharedLayout menu underline demo sandbox and experiment with it yourself using our interactive online playground. With CodeSandbox, you can easily learn how jlengstorf has skilfully integrated different packages and frameworks to create a truly impressive web app. You can also fork this sandbox and … how to make lightsaber in wacky wizardsWebJul 29, 2024 · If you want it to animate through a series of states, you can use keyframes, which are an array of state values. … mst3k the movie blu rayWebJul 24, 2024 · Motion and m components are the main building blocks for Framer animations. Anything you want animated should go inside these components. m.div component is very similar to regular Framer Motion component. It is an optimized version that works in tandem with LazyMotion. By default, the motion component comes pre … mst3k the movie 1996WebWhen motion elements have the same Layout ID, an automatic layout animation will happen between them when you add one element and remove another.Without … mst3k the movie dvdWebdesiprisg commented on Jan 7. Initialize a state as undefined (or some string) and on the first render give it a different value. Pass this variable as the layoutId in your motion component. Try to transition to a different component with its layoutId being the second value. The transition does not work. mst3k the brain that wouldn\u0027t dieWebOct 25, 2024 · We pass the x motion value into the style prop so we can set the horizontal position of the div. Layout Animation. We can create layout animations with Frame rMotion. The layout prop lets us animate an element to its new position when its layout changes. For example, we can write: mst3k the movie 1996 watchWebApr 7, 2024 · Innovation Insider Newsletter. Catch up on the latest tech innovations that are changing the world, including IoT, 5G, the latest about phones, security, smart cities, AI, robotics, and more. how to make lightsabers